UPDATE: Deputies investigating deadly shooting in downtown Macon

MACON, Georgia (WMGT/41NBC) – The Bibb County Sheriff’s Office is investigating another deadly shooting in the downtown Macon area.

Around 1:00am Friday, a patrol deputy found a man with a gun shot wound lying at the corner of Poplar and Third Streets.

The male victim was taken to the hospital where he later died.

Bibb County Coroner Leon Jones has identified the victim as 28-year-old Quinton Tylor Benyard of Eastman. Deputies say they believe Benyard was involved in a fight at a local night club, prior to the incident.

Investigators are now looking for a gold or tan GMC Yukon or Tahoe that was seen in the area when the incident occurred.
